    Linda has provided financial planning services for us for about 3 years now and we are very…read moreimpressed with her professionalism and knowledge.  We selected Planning Within Reach due to the fact they are a fee-only financial planner.  Basically, this means you pay for services provided for the time they spend on your plan and not a percentage of your assets.  The service provides inclusive planning for everything from asset allocation, verification of insurance coverage, savings plans, and cash flow with your personal financial goals in mind. At the initial meeting, we discussed our financial goals and subsequently provided requested information for the plan.  Once the plan was prepared we had another meeting to review the plan including action items for us to perform.  This included things like rebalancing 401(k) and other investments in addition to other action items to complete.  We do annual checkup planning meeting with Planning Within Reach and find the discipline very helpful to stay on track with financial goals. If you are starting out or a few years from retirement, this service is worth every dollar.  We have confidence and peace of mind having our plan in place and recommend it to anyone looking for financial planning services.
